At the heart of the Samsung Galaxy A54 5G is the robust Samsung Exynos 1380 5G S5E8835 processor, complemented by an ARM Mali-G68MP5 GPU. This duo ensures that the device meets the demands of modern apps and services with efficiency and speed. Available in RAM options of 6 GB and 8 GB paired with storage choices of 128 GB and 256 GB, the A54 5G caters to varying user needs, all powered by a hearty 5000 mAh lithium-ion battery supporting 25 W fast charging.
The display is another strong suite, featuring a 6.42-inch self-illuminating screen with a resolution of 1080x2340 and a pixel density of 401 PPI. The 120 Hz refresh rate guarantees smooth scrolling and an enhanced user experience, making it ideal for gaming and multimedia consumption alike.
The Galaxy A54 5G embraces a sleek design philosophy, with dimensions of 158.2 mm in height, 76.7 mm in width, and a thickness of 10.3 mm. Weighing in at just over 200 grams, it strikes a fine balance between a robust feel and comfort in hand. Its USB Type-C audio output and support for IEEE 802.11ax (Wi-Fi 6) ensure it remains well-equipped for the demands of contemporary digital life.
The camera setup on the A54 5G is built to impress, starting with a 50.1 MP main camera. It offers both optical image stabilization (OIS) and electronic image stabilization (EIS), enhancing both photography and video capabilities. The main camera supports video recording in 4K at 30 fps, with optical and digital zoom capabilities.
The 32 MP front camera also offers 4K video recording and is equipped with features like HDR photo, face detection, and more, making it a formidable tool for selfies and video calls.
The Samsung Galaxy A54 5G is not just about raw technical prowess. It introduces advanced features such as an in-screen fingerprint sensor, face recognition, and voice command capabilities. Additionally, it supports navigation software and features various sensors, including a compass and gyroscope, enhancing usability and functionality.

At first glance, the RAZR 50 Ultra 5G looks like a gadget from a sci-fi movie with its stunning design. The device boasts a sleek profile measuring just 7.09 mm in thickness and weighs 189 g, making it lightweight enough to carry around with ease. While retaining the iconic foldable design, Motorola enhances it with a sturdy build, ensuring longevity.
The phone's exterior is a perfect blend of innovation and nostalgia, reminiscent of the clamshell design of its predecessors. It comes with a 6.9-inch self-illuminating display with a remarkable 1080x2640 resolution and a pixel density of 413 PPI. The high 165 Hz refresh rate ensures seamless scrolling and smoother animations.
Under the hood, the RAZR 50 Ultra 5G is powered by the Snapdragon 8s Gen 3 SM8635 processor, paired with the Adreno 735 GPU. It offers RAM configurations varying from 12 GB to an impressive 18 GB, ensuring multitasking is as smooth as it can get. The device also provides storage options from 256 GB up to a massive 1024 GB, catering to diverse user needs.
Fueling the RAZR is a reliable 4000 mAh lithium-ion battery, equipped with rapid charging capabilities between 45 W and 68 W. This ensures that users can break away from the constraints of constant charging.
Photography enthusiasts will be enamored with the RAZR 50 Ultra 5G's camera capabilities. The main camera sports a formidable 50.1 MP sensor, complemented with features like Electronic and Optical Image Stabilization, HDR photo and video, and a multiplication of shooting modes, including slow motion and burst mode. The 32 MP front camera also supports 4K video recording at 60 fps, making it perfect for video calls and selfies alike.
Connectivity on the RAZR 50 Ultra 5G encompasses the best of Wi-Fi standards up to Wi-Fi 7, along with Bluetooth 5.4. The phone supports Dual SIM, making it a versatile choice for travelers and professionals alike.
Motorola leverages advanced technologies, incorporating intelligent features such as voice command, navigation software, and face recognition to enhance user experience. Additional options like Qi wireless charging and a range of sensors, including a fingerprint sensor, further underscore the device's commitment to cutting-edge technology.
